Gordon is clearly a fabulous chef, a good business man and a competent manager - but is he cashing in too far?

The chocolates sold under his name in supermarkets use hydrogenated veegtable oil - hardly the natural and simple ingredients that he espouses in his books and TV programmes.

Has the lure of the lucre proved just too much for Gordon to resist? After all, you only have one chance at a reputation.
